Tim MacGabhann awarded Centre Culturel Irlandais residency

April 13, 2022 by andrew

UEA alumnus Tim MacGabhann has been awarded an Artist Residency in Paris by the Centre Culturel Irlandais. Tim (pictured) was born in Kilkenny, Ireland, and began his writing career as a music journalist while studying English Literature and French at Trinity College, Dublin.
